REDX opt out: how to remove yourself

Skip traces homeowners and sells the results to agents cold calling expired listings, for-sale-by-owner and for-rent-by-owner properties, pre-foreclosures, and whole neighborhoods through its GeoLeads product. Its removal request does not begin until you reply to the confirmation email REDX sends you, and processing then takes about two weeks.

How to opt out of REDX

  1. 1.You should also file REDX's own database removal form.
  2. 2.On the form choose I want to stop receiving all contact from real estate professionals, answer whether you have ever been a REDX customer, and enter your name, phone, email, full address, and who is opting out.
  3. 3.Watch your inbox after you submit. REDX sends a confirmation email and only starts processing once you REPLY to it. If you never reply, the request never starts.
  4. 4.Once you have replied, allow about two weeks for REDX to process the removal.

Is REDX legitimate?

Yes. REDX is a real company, not a scam. It is a data broker: it buys and compiles property, ownership, and contact records, then licenses them to marketers, lenders, and the skip-trace tools wholesalers use to find owners to call. That is a legal business in the US, which is why your records can be in its database without you ever hearing of it. Opting out is your right and it is free: REDX publishes its own request process, and you do not have to give a reason. Some property and mortgage data may be kept under regulatory exemptions, so a removal can be partial.

Why is REDX showing my information?

REDX builds its file on you from public property and mortgage records, recorded deeds, and commercial marketing data it licenses in bulk, not from anything you handed it. Your name enters its database the moment you appear on a recorded document, which is why it can list you with no signup. You can request removal or suppression for free, though some property and mortgage records may be retained under regulatory exemptions.
